Here Is What You Accomplished In 2012
Those 44,000 people received 5.4 million pounds of food, 48% of which was fresh produce. Almost 100,000 lbs of that produce was gleaned locally by our newest collaborative program, Glean SLO.
- Harvest Bag provided 1,177,919 lbs of food in 39,264 deliveries to individuals and families.
- Healthy Food for Local Families distribution program in cooperation with the public schools provided 765,902 lbs of food from 13 sites to low-income school families.
- USDA Commodities Program provided 833,294 lbs at 51 sites scattered throughout the county.
- Senior Brown Bag distributed 111,300 lbs to seniors at closed sites where they live.
- BackPack SnackPack provided 100,903 snacks to children attending after school programs throughout the year.
- Lovin' Lunchbox Program provided 10,651 meals
during the summer months to children when they were not in school.
Finally, we provided 2,103,780 lbs of food to agencies that rely on the Food Bank to obtain free and low-cost food for their low-income recipients, whether they be from the public in general or clients with particular needs provided by the agency.
